Tiffany Company Chrysanthemum sterling silverware is one of the most magnificent and celebrated designs of the 19th century! Designed by Charles Grosjean and released in 1880, Chrysanthemum flatware was discontinued in 1934, but, due to popular demand, Tiffany Company reintroduced the pattern and offered it until 1955.
